This study aimed to assess the diagnostic performance of restriction spectrum imaging (RSI)-derived parameters for distinguishing benign from malignant breast lesions compared to conventional DWI values and further evaluate the associations between RSI-derived parameters and prognostic factors of breast cancer. The results indicated the RSI-derived parameters (f1, f3, and f1f2) may facilitate the differential diagnosis between benign and malignant breast lesions.
